Estepona enjoys a Mediterranean climate, characterized by mild winters and warm summers. The average annual temperature is around 17.8°C, with temperatures typically ranging between 15°C and 25°C throughout the year. The region receives significant sunlight, contributing to its popularity as a destination. The swimming season, defined by water temperatures of at least 20°C, lasts approximately four months. The apartment is situated at an elevation of 19 meters above sea level, and the slope towards the beach is minimal (2.4%), indicating a flat, coastal environment. The surrounding nature is shaped by the Sierra Bermeja, a mountainous area that contrasts with the coastline.

Estepona is a town and municipality in the comarca of the Costa del Sol, southern Spain. It is located in the province of Málaga, part of the autonomous community of Andalusia. Its district covers an area of 137 square kilometers in a fertile valley crossed by small streams and a mountainous areas dominated by the Sierra Bermeja, which reaches an elevation of 1,449 m at the peak of Los Reales.
